After a long fight with duplicate content issues and meta title&description uniqueness here are the results that I've found based on my blog: http://nevyan.blogspot.com

- the blog content is fully spidered, but only half of the pages are in the main Google's index. I think that some time'll have to pass before the full recrawl and indexing to occur.

Here is what I've changed to the original blogger template:
- added 'nofollow' attribute to all blog feeds and external links(blog feeds were showing in google's results, increasing the keyword density thus raising a penalty).
- removed the description fields as it's pointed in googlewebmastercentral(either have them done correctly or no at all)

"We frequently prefer to display meta descriptions of pages (when available)..."
http://googlewebmastercentral.blogspot.com/2007/09/improve-snippets-with-meta-description.html
Using current Blogger platform with such dynamic content creation I think there's no way of writing unique meta descriptions and titles for each post. So in order to escape the duplicate title, description and h1 tags I've removed the meta description tag.
- created separate sitemap page with links to the internal blog posts. This time without 'nofollow' attribute. This way the sitemap functions as an entry to the blog posts.
- checked all the blog content to ensure that keyword density is bellow 2% - so it's not perceived as spam.
- added 'base' tag pointing to my blog's URL to ensure that search engines will know the originating post in case of content scraping.
